Question

A cylindrical tub of radius 12 cm contains water upto the height of 20 cm. A spherical iron ball of radius 9 cm is dropped into the tub and thus water level is raised by h cm. What is the value of h.

Open in App
Solution

Volumeofcylinder+Volumeofsphere=Volumeofhighcylinderπ×12×12×20+43×π×93=π×12×12(20+h)π[144×20+4×81×3]=π×144(20+h)144×20+121×81=144×20+144h12×81144=hh=274=6.75cm
